Uploaded image for project: 'Qt'
  1. Qt
  2. QTBUG-33882

error C3861: 'glDeleteLists': identifier not found when building OpenGL Example

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Out of scope
    • Icon: P1: Critical P1: Critical
    • None
    • 5.2.0 Alpha
    • ActiveX Support
    • None
    • Windows 7 32bit VS2010

      PACKAGE VERSION:
      from 2013-10-01

      STEPS:
      1. Download the installer package.
      2. Install the Qt 5.2 Alpha package.
      3. Run Qt Creator.
      4. Go to the Examples screen.
      5. Find, build and run OpenGL Example (ActiveQt).

      ACTUAL RESULT:
      ====================================
      12:20:08: Running steps for project opengl...
      12:20:08: Configuration unchanged, skipping qmake step.
      12:20:08: Starting: "C:\Qt\Qt5.2.0_Alpha_34\Tools\QtCreator\bin\jom.exe"
      C:\Qt\Qt5.2.0_Alpha_34\Tools\QtCreator\bin\jom.exe -f Makefile.Debug
      cl -c -nologo -Zm200 -Zc:wchar_t -Zi -MDd -W0 -GR -EHsc -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-I"..\..\..\include" -I"..\..\..\include\QtOpenGL" -I"..\..\..\include\ActiveQt" -I"..\..\..\include\QtWidgets" -I"..\..\..\include\QtGui" -I"..\..\..\include\QtANGLE" -I"..\..\..\include\QtCore" -I"debug" -I"." -I"..\..\..\mkspecs\win32-msvc2010" -Fodebug\ @C:\Users\qa\AppData\Local\Temp\glbox.obj.4580.78.jom
      glbox.cpp
      rc -D_DEBUG -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-fo debug\opengl.res ..\opengl\opengl.rc
      Microsoft (R) Windows (R) Resource Compiler Version 6.1.7600.16385

      Copyright (C) Microsoft Corporation. All rights reserved.

      C:\Qt\Qt5.2.0_Alpha_34\5.2.0-alpha\msvc2010\bin\moc.exe -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-D_MSC_VER=1600 -D_WIN32 -I"..\..\..\include" -I"..\..\..\include\QtOpenGL" -I"..\..\..\include\ActiveQt" -I"..\..\..\include\QtWidgets" -I"..\..\..\include\QtGui" -I"..\..\..\include\QtANGLE" -I"..\..\..\include\QtCore" -I"debug" -I"." -I"..\..\..\mkspecs\win32-msvc2010" ..\opengl\globjwin.h -o debug\moc_globjwin.cpp
      cl -c -nologo -Zm200 -Zc:wchar_t -Zi -MDd -W0 -GR -EHsc -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-I"..\..\..\include" -I"..\..\..\include\QtOpenGL" -I"..\..\..\include\ActiveQt" -I"..\..\..\include\QtWidgets" -I"..\..\..\include\QtGui" -I"..\..\..\include\QtANGLE" -I"..\..\..\include\QtCore" -I"debug" -I"." -I"..\..\..\mkspecs\win32-msvc2010" -Fodebug\ @C:\Users\qa\AppData\Local\Temp\moc_globjwin.obj.4580.781.jom
      moc_globjwin.cpp
      C:\Qt\Qt5.2.0_Alpha_34\5.2.0-alpha\msvc2010\bin\moc.exe -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-D_MSC_VER=1600 -D_WIN32 -I"..\..\..\include" -I"..\..\..\include\QtOpenGL" -I"..\..\..\include\ActiveQt" -I"..\..\..\include\QtWidgets" -I"..\..\..\include\QtGui" -I"..\..\..\include\QtANGLE" -I"..\..\..\include\QtCore" -I"debug" -I"." -I"..\..\..\mkspecs\win32-msvc2010" ..\opengl\glbox.h -o debug\moc_glbox.cpp
      ..\opengl\glbox.cpp(81) : error C3861: 'glDeleteLists': identifier not found
      ..\opengl\glbox.cpp(94) : error C3861: 'glLoadIdentity': identifier not found
      ..\opengl\glbox.cpp(95) : error C3861: 'glTranslatef': identifier not found
      ..\opengl\glbox.cpp(96) : error C3861: 'glScalef': identifier not found
      ..\opengl\glbox.cpp(98) : error C3861: 'glRotatef': identifier not found
      ..\opengl\glbox.cpp(99) : error C3861: 'glRotatef': identifier not found
      ..\opengl\glbox.cpp(100) : error C3861: 'glRotatef': identifier not found
      ..\opengl\glbox.cpp(102) : error C3861: 'glCallList': identifier not found
      ..\opengl\glbox.cpp(114) : error C2065: 'GL_FLAT' : undeclared identifier
      ..\opengl\glbox.cpp(114) : error C3861: 'glShadeModel': identifier not found
      ..\opengl\glbox.cpp(126) : error C2065: 'GL_PROJECTION' : undeclared identifier
      ..\opengl\glbox.cpp(126) : error C3861: 'glMatrixMode': identifier not found
      ..\opengl\glbox.cpp(127) : error C3861: 'glLoadIdentity': identifier not found
      ..\opengl\glbox.cpp(128) : error C3861: 'glFrustum': identifier not found
      ..\opengl\glbox.cpp(129) : error C2065: 'GL_MODELVIEW' : undeclared identifier
      ..\opengl\glbox.cpp(129) : error C3861: 'glMatrixMode': identifier not found
      ..\opengl\glbox.cpp(141) : error C3861: 'glGenLists': identifier not found
      ..\opengl\glbox.cpp(143) : error C2065: 'GL_COMPILE' : undeclared identifier
      ..\opengl\glbox.cpp(143) : error C3861: 'glNewList': identifier not found
      ..\opengl\glbox.cpp(149) : error C3861: 'glBegin': identifier not found
      ..\opengl\glbox.cpp(150)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(151)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(152)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(153)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(154) : error C3861: 'glEnd': identifier not found
      ..\opengl\glbox.cpp(156) : error C3861: 'glBegin': identifier not found
      ..\opengl\glbox.cpp(157)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(158)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(159)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(160)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(161) : error C3861: 'glEnd': identifier not found
      ..\opengl\glbox.cpp(163) : error C3861: 'glBegin': identifier not found
      ..\opengl\glbox.cpp(164)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(164)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(165)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(165)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(166)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(166)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(167)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(167) : error C3861: 'glVertex3f': identifier not found
      ..\opengl\glbox.cpp(168) : error C3861: 'glEnd': identifier not found
      ..\opengl\glbox.cpp(170) : error C3861: 'glEndList': identifier not found
      jom: C:\Qt\Qt5.2.0_Alpha_34\5.2.0-alpha\msvc2010\examples\activeqt\build-opengl-Desktop_Qt_5_2_0_MSVC2010_32bit-Debug\Makefile.Debug [debug\glbox.obj] Error 2
      cl -c -nologo -Zm200 -Zc:wchar_t -Zi -MDd -W0 -GR -EHsc -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-I"..\..\..\include" -I"..\..\..\include\QtOpenGL" -I"..\..\..\include\ActiveQt" -I"..\..\..\include\QtWidgets" -I"..\..\..\include\QtGui" -I"..\..\..\include\QtANGLE" -I"..\..\..\include\QtCore" -I"debug" -I"." -I"..\..\..\mkspecs\win32-msvc2010" -Fodebug\ @C:\Users\qa\AppData\Local\Temp\globjwin.obj.4580.94.jom
      globjwin.cpp
      cl -c -nologo -Zm200 -Zc:wchar_t -Zi -MDd -W0 -GR -EHsc -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-I"..\..\..\include" -I"..\..\..\include\QtOpenGL" -I"..\..\..\include\ActiveQt" -I"..\..\..\include\QtWidgets" -I"..\..\..\include\QtGui" -I"..\..\..\include\QtANGLE" -I"..\..\..\include\QtCore" -I"debug" -I"." -I"..\..\..\mkspecs\win32-msvc2010" -Fodebug\ @C:\Users\qa\AppData\Local\Temp\main.obj.4580.94.jom
      main.cpp
      cl -c -nologo -Zm200 -Zc:wchar_t -Zi -MDd -W0 -GR -EHsc -DUNICODE -DWIN32 -DQT_AXSERVER_LIB -DQAXSERVER -DQT_OPENGL_LIB -DQT_AXBASE_LIB -DQT_WIDGETS_LIB -DQT_GUI_LIB -DQT_CORE_LIB -DQT_OPENGL_ES_2 -DQT_OPENGL_ES_2_ANGLE -I"..\..\..\include" -I"..\..\..\include\QtOpenGL" -I"..\..\..\include\ActiveQt" -I"..\..\..\include\QtWidgets" -I"..\..\..\include\QtGui" -I"..\..\..\include\QtANGLE" -I"..\..\..\include\QtCore" -I"debug" -I"." -I"..\..\..\mkspecs\win32-msvc2010" -Fodebug\ @C:\Users\qa\AppData\Local\Temp\moc_glbox.obj.4580.2859.jom
      moc_glbox.cpp
      jom: C:\Qt\Qt5.2.0_Alpha_34\5.2.0-alpha\msvc2010\examples\activeqt\build-opengl-Desktop_Qt_5_2_0_MSVC2010_32bit-Debug\Makefile [debug] Error 2
      12:20:15: The process "C:\Qt\Qt5.2.0_Alpha_34\Tools\QtCreator\bin\jom.exe" exited with code 2.
      Error while building/deploying project opengl (kit: Desktop Qt 5.2.0 MSVC2010 32bit)
      When executing step 'Make'
      12:20:15: Elapsed time: 00:07.
      ====================================

      EXPECTED RESULT:
      The example should be built and run.

        No reviews matched the request. Check your Options in the drop-down menu of this sections header.

            kleint Friedemann Kleint
            rafal Rafal Motyka
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

              Created:
              Updated:
              Resolved:

                There are no open Gerrit changes